PUBLIC MEETING ON NETWORK RAIL REPLANTING OF GRANGE PARK TREES
David Burrowes MP has arranged a follow-up public meeting with Network Rail senior representatives on Thursday 1st December from 8pm-10pm at The Church in the Orchard (Grange Park Methodist Church).
Come and have your say about the replanting work that is taking place near to Grange Park Station.

A train passes through the Grange Park armageddon ....
David Burrowes said: “I am very pleased to arrange and chair a second public meeting with Network Rail to discuss this important issue.
The last meeting was packed with residents complaining about the way Network Rail ignored the local community.
This next meeting will allow the community to see whether lessons have been learned by Network Rail.
I have been liaising with Network Rail Chief Executive, David Higgins, to ensure that his representatives will be able to clarify what future replanting works will be taking place on the Grange Park and Winchmore Hill embankments, and provide future reassurances about the future.”
